Output 643ebf31a4c61253c54b9b5df201b3732c21afb5ca48abd137da8ef16ebf0464:1

value
6969784525507
script pubkey
OP_0 OP_PUSHBYTES_20 864393c1cfd7b9e9e92bcc7dc0ec9289be53765d
address
tb1qsepe8sw067u7n6fte37upmyj3xl9xajayrv7yr
transaction
643ebf31a4c61253c54b9b5df201b3732c21afb5ca48abd137da8ef16ebf0464
spent
true